A great love – an even greater sacrifice.

The courtesan Violetta Valery’s one chance at true love vanishes in an act of pure selflessness. Based on Alexandre Dumas’ novel La Dame aux Camélias, Verdi’s La Traviata is one of the most performed operas – for very good reason. Passion, love, sacrifice, pain and joy fill every note of Verdi’s work

Experience the powerful drama of opera up close in this semi-staged performance in a suggestive, unconventional and relaxed space. Immerse yourself in Violetta’s heart-breaking fate and don’t forget your handkerchiefs…

West Yorkshire Symphony Orchestra is committed to taking classical music to people and places other orchestras don’t reach. It also prides itself as a place that nurtures emerging talent in the fields of conducting and performance.
